Attendance feels like the boring part of teaching.

You'd rather discuss quadratic equations than tick names on a sheet. So you skip it some days. Or mark everyone "present" because you're running late.

But here's what attendance actually is: the earliest warning system for lost students and lost fees.

A student who bunks 4 classes in a row isn't just "lazy." They're about to drop out. And when they drop, the fees stop too.

The Hidden Cost of Ignoring Attendance

  • 💸 Lost revenue: Student leaves silently → ₹1,500–₹5,000/month gone, no warning
  • 😤 Parent complaints: "You never told us he wasn't attending" — valid criticism
  • 📉 Batch disruption: Empty seats demotivate other students
  • Late intervention: By the time you call, they've enrolled elsewhere

Tutors who track attendance daily retain 20–30% more students than those who don't — because they catch problems in week one, not month three.

Why Parents LOVE Absence Alerts

This surprises many tutors: parents don't find absence notifications annoying. They find them valuable.

"Sir, thank you for telling us. We thought he was at coaching. He was at a friend's house."

When you notify parents instantly:

  • ✅ You look professional and caring — not just fee-collecting
  • ✅ Students know parents will find out — attendance improves
  • ✅ You build trust that makes fee conversations easier later
